How it works
Lador built its reputation on haircare formulated around tamanu oil, and this sun cream extends that same ingredient story into skin care, positioned as the 'Mild' entry in a small Tamanu sun care range next to the brand's Tone-Up and Airy versions. Tamanu oil is a heavier, nourishing plant oil by reputation, so a sun cream built around it tends to run a slightly richer feel than a gel or watery sun essence, which is why Lador names this version 'Mild' to signal a gentler, everyday-wearable version of that richer character rather than the airiest option in the line. It suits people who already know and like Lador's tamanu-based haircare and want the same ingredient story carried into their morning skin routine.

Why does a haircare brand make a sunscreen?
Lador built its haircare reputation around tamanu oil, and this sun cream extends the same ingredient story into skin care rather than being an unrelated new product line.
How does 'Mild' compare to the Tone-Up and Airy versions in the same line?
Tamanu oil tends to feel richer than a gel or essence, so 'Mild' signals a gentler, everyday version of that richness, while the Tone-Up and Airy versions in the same Lador line each adjust the finish differently.
Is this a heavy, oily-feeling sun cream?
It runs on the richer side relative to a watery essence given its tamanu oil base, though 'Mild' specifically signals the gentler end of that range rather than the heaviest option Lador makes.
